Yes, Alchemortis has a publisher - @feardemic! I'm confident this partnership is going to make Alchemortis a big success. Feardemic has been a great partner and I'm excited for the things to come. Also, you can join the Alchemortis playtest from the Steam page now!
ALCHEMORTIS is a roguelike inventory-management auto-battler about alchemy, and we’re publishing it! Join the open playtest on STEAM now! Transmute and combine items to merge their stats, properties, and forms, then organize your inventory to unlock powerful synergies. Experiment, optimize, and craft the perfect build through the power of alchemy. Made by an amazing @firebelley!

You really do need to be ready to kill your ideas. Alchemortis no longer has a free-roam map. Now it has a directed map. This change was great for the game, though it was painful to scrap my previous work. Anyway, enjoy this QoL path highlighting. #gamedev #godot
